Order
The District & Additional Sessions Judge granted bail to Vijay Yadav, who was accused of assaulting someone during a land dispute, after he had spent about two months in judicial custody. The court ordered his release on a bail bond of Rs. 10,000 with two sureties of equal amount each, considering the custody tenure and case circumstances despite the prosecution's opposition based on grievous injury allegations.
